Date:Tuesday 18 December 1917
Time:
Type:AEG C.IV
Owner/operator:Luftstreitkräfte (German Imperial Air Force)
Registration: 277/17
MSN: 1547
Fatalities:Fatalities: 0 / Occupants: 2
Aircraft damage: Substantial
Location:Heythuizen, Limburg -   Netherlands
Phase: En route
Nature:Military
Departure airport:
Destination airport:
Confidence Rating: Information is only available from news, social media or unofficial sources
Narrative:
Emergency landing due to engine failure
